Western Conference Semifinals Game 4: The Warriors lost on the road to the Timberwolves 110-117, falling behind 1-3 in the series.

In this game, Stephen Curry remained sidelined due to a leg strain. Timberwolves fan media Wolves Lead posted the following message about Curry:

“I keep seeing fans saying that Curry needs to come back as soon as possible to help the Warriors.

Regardless of whether I'm a Timberwolves fan or not, I don’t think that’s the right decision.

Warriors fans surely remember how Kevin Durant rushed back from a calf injury in the Finals against the Raptors. The Warriors were down 1-3 at that time, and Durant tore his Achilles on the same leg within two quarters of returning.

Curry’s injury is definitely tricky. But I sincerely hope they don’t rush him back, to avoid a repeat of that tragedy—especially now that he’s 37 years old.”

In Game 5 of the 2019 NBA Finals (when the Warriors were trailing the Raptors 1-3), Durant returned while injured, ultimately tearing his Achilles. The Warriors lost the series 2-4 and missed out on a three-peat.
